The role

Working as part of a multidisciplinary team and reporting to the Lead Delivery Manager, you will be responsible for the successful delivery of digital products & services across Camden. You will be a part of a newly re-shaped team, helping to improve agile ways of working in both digital product development and the wider council organisation and take an active role in our delivery community of practice.

You will work closely with product managers, user researchers, designers, and developers to help create and update products and services across Camden.

You will use your existing delivery experience gained in forward looking digital product teams to help ensure our products are delivered efficiently, to a high quality and are able to respond quickly to change.

You will deliver digital products and services by being the delivery manager for multidisciplinary product teams. Taking responsibility for agile practice; coaching other members; removing blockers; and deliver a backlog of work in line with user needs.

About You  

As Delivery Manager you will lead the end-to-end delivery of new digital services for multi-disciplinary product teams through the product lifecycle and into continuous delivery and support.

You will be a champion for agile delivery and take an active role in developing our Delivery community of practice, working across the organisation and outside to develop our team and engage others in it.

You will be experienced in leading the delivery of evidence driven, user needs focussed product backlogs, from inception to first delivery and beyond.  

You will have overseen planning of releasable value cycles and milestones, judging when to move between product phases.

You will be comfortable seeking consultation from a wide range of stakeholders and partners, planning and delivering product features in line with user needs, business needs and operational considerations.

You will have a comprehensive understanding of the design, technology and data principles used by cross-discipline product teams with proven experience of agile delivery. You will have taken responsibility for the delivery of digital products and services within private or public organisations using agile methodologies & techniques.

You will have experience of using tools and techniques from both traditional project management and agile approaches and be able to decide when it is appropriate to use them and constantly strive to help our team to work better and share knowledge across the council and wider local government network.

You are engaged with a wide range of agile & lean thinking, from backlog management to estimation to continuous delivery.

You are comfortable working with numerous stakeholders across all levels of seniority, ensuring they are kept informed at every stage of delivery and confidently communicate across the whole organisation using a high standard of written and verbal presentation.
